Time for pruning rose flowers
Roses generally need to be pruned many times a year, so as to make them bloom more, bloom better and grow better
Generally, pruning should be carried out once when the rose flowers and leaves fall in December every year. At this time, it is a heavy pruning, only 15cm of the plant should be retained, and the diseased branches on the plant should be cut off at the same time
The second is to trim after the flowers. Generally, the first flower can be pruned in May. After the second flowering, prune in June / July. After the third flowering, prune in August. When the flower buds grow, they also need to be removed in time to make them bloom with sufficient nutrients and bloom in batches
Precautions for pruning rose
Chinese rose is very important when pruning in winter. Pay attention to the pruning time not too early. If it is too early, the branches are easy to germinate
